A dead coin battery is the most common reason for the Continental key fob to stop working. If replacing the battery doesn't fix the issue it could be that there are other issues with your key system. The key fob might be malfunctioning or not properly paired.

Radio interference is a different issue. Radio interference could be caused by objects, bad weather conditions and transmitters that utilize the same frequency as your Continental remote control. This can cause your Continental remote to only function when you are near the vehicle or not working at all. It is possible to fix this by moving away from the source of interference or by using a signal shield.

Keyless Entry System

Keyless entry systems allow property owners to control access without a physical credentials. They use a combination hardware installed at all entryways and a software platform to manage user credentials. These systems can be found in commercial buildings, apartments, or in homes. They provide many benefits, including increased security and ease of use. They can also be used to control home automation features, like appliances, lighting, and security cameras.

Depending on the platform they can be controlled through apps for smartphones or an online portal. This lets users give access to visitors, contractors, and others without needing to hand over the keys themselves. They can also track guests' activities to block unauthorised access. Key Fob Battery

The key fob of your Bentley Continental is an extremely compact device that combines a chip electronic along with a battery and a remote. There are a myriad of reasons the key fob will not function however the most frequent reason is an inactive coin battery. It is usually simple to replace the battery.  bentley continental key fob  might start to display signs that the battery is weakening for example, a lower range, before it stops functioning completely.

If the key fob has been exposed to water, it is essential to clean it and let it dry completely before reinstalling the battery. You can use a towel that has been soaked in isopropyl or an electronic cleaner to clean the key fob. The exposure to salt water can be damaging to the chip inside the key fob.

If you've cleaned the key fob, but it still doesn't work, the problem could be a defective chip. This is a rare issue and may require a repair from a dealer it.
